Alderman, James Madison “JM” , Sr. (1870-1958) & Grace "Eugenia" Barr (1877-1956)
2-Persons/ Wedding photo of (L-R)Grace "Eugenia" Barr Alderman & James Madison “JM” Alderman, Sr., was taken in Newport, Nebraska, November 18, 1896, and came from the Alderman/ Galleher/ Barr Collection by James Madison “Jim” Alderman, III. Grace "Eugenia" Barr Alderman was a nineteenth century painter who painted in oil. Information about her appears in WHO WAS WHO IN AMERICAN ART, 1564-1975, 400 YEARS OF ARTISTS IN AMERICA Edited by Peter Hastings Falk. Scroll down on her individual page for notes about the book. James Madison “Jim” Alderman, III, adds: Grace "Eugenia" Barr Alderman color-enhanced this wedding photograph.

Alderman, Theron 'Glenn' (1905-1981)
Alderman, Theron "Glenn" (1905-1981)
Individual/ High School Graduation photo came from the Tulsa Central High School Yearbook, Graduating Class, 1925, Tulsa, Oklahoma. The yearbook photo was posted by Jim and Laura Carpenter as a part of their Higdon–Carpenter genealogy website at http://freepages.genealogy.rootsweb.com/~bulger/25centralhigh.htm . Site was located by Mary L. Jones. The following text appeared with the photo: GLENN ALDERMAN: A better baseball player than the immortal Jack Keefe, and about as well known. Glenn has been the mainstay of the baseball nine for two years. Though he entered from Emerson four years ago as "skairt and green" as the rest of the class, behold, in this short period, our alma mater has molded a man.
Bitter Truth: When it comes to walking, he's "too tired."
